Output 8ec3db0c80bcae6d1c8fba0d113ebc29d05f6c29093fd18a34c1c88b87c539fe:0

value
123106720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c75622444cee494afdd5ab30dd953fc335ec2588 OP_EQUAL
address
MS59tHkQsPFpZfZcmxC66XdqUfpnJcLNjH
transaction
8ec3db0c80bcae6d1c8fba0d113ebc29d05f6c29093fd18a34c1c88b87c539fe
spent
true